the name halloween comes from acontraction of all hallows eve (evening), the day before all hallows day. onthis night it was believed that the spirits of the dead would try to come backto life!

halloween這個字來自於all hallows eve(夜晚),all hallows day前一天的縮寫。人們認為在當天晚上,亡者的靈魂會重新復活!

dressing up in costumes is one of themost popular halloween customs, especially among children. according totradition, people would dress up in costumes (wear special clothing, masks ordisguises) to frighten the spirits away.

dressing up in costumes是最受歡迎的萬聖節風俗之一,尤其受孩子們的歡迎。按照傳統,人們會dress up in costumes(穿戴著一些特別的服裝,面具或者裝飾)來嚇跑靈魂。

popularhalloween costumes include vampires (creatures that drink blood), ghosts(spirits of the dead) and werewolves (people that turn into wolves when themoon is full).

流行的萬聖節服裝包括vampires(吸血鬼),ghosts(死者的靈魂)和werewolves(每當月圓時變成狼形的人)。

the tradition of the jack o lanterncomes from a folktale about a man named jack who tricked the devil and had towander the earth with a lantern. the jack o lantern is made by placing acandle inside a hollowed-out pumpkin, which is carved to look like a face.

jack o lantern的傳統來自於一個民間傳說,一個名叫jack戲弄了惡魔,之後就不得不提著一盞燈在地球上流浪。jack o lantern是用蠟燭插在中間挖空且雕刻成臉形的的南瓜做成的。
